CIS slates Islam


Meanwhile, Mr Rahmonov is still under pressure on the Islamic question from outside Tajikistan.

The Interior Minister of Russia, Sergey Stepashin, is reported by the Russian agency Interfax as repeating Russian hostility to what he called "Islamic fundamentalism".

Mr Stepashin was speaking in Tashkent at a meeting of Interior Ministers from the Commonwealth of Independent States.

Uzbekistan has also kept up a barrage of speeches and broadcasts against political Islam, and has put on trial a large number of people accused of belonging to illegal Islamic groups.
